HEAVEN SHALL BURN: New Album Cover Artwork, Track Listing Revealed

February 20, 2013

German death metal and hardcore fusionists HEAVEN SHALL BURN will release their new album, "Veto", via Century Media Records on the following dates:

Germany, Austria, Switzerland, Norway: April 19
Rest Of Europe: April 22
Australia, New Zealand, Finland: April 26
USA, Canada: April 30

The cover of "Veto" shows the John Collier painting of Lady Godiva (c.1898). HEAVEN SHALL BURN guitarist Maik Weichert comments as to why this piece of art works perfectly with the underlying concept of the album: "It as an icon regarding the fight for social justice. The image also represents a contemporary issue: i.e. today's leading class being isolated from the people and the conflicts arising from that. It is also a great way to show our fans how current problems and topics can be reflected and derived from historical artworks."

Says Weichert about the track: "The song is dedicated to Thomas Sankara, a relatively unknown revolutionary whose fate is closely linked to Burkina Faso which can be translated to 'Land of upright/honest people' or 'Land of honest people.' It's a very heavy track."

HEAVEN SHALL BURN's latest album, "Invictus", landed on the official chart in the band's home country at position No. 9. This marked HEAVEN SHALL BURN's and Century Media Records' first-ever Top 10 release in Germany. The CD also charted in Austria (#15),Switzerland (#38) and Greece (#14).
